Digitalocean
DigitalOcean provides an AI-native cloud platform that spans five integrated layers—Managed Agents, Data & Learning, Inference Engine, Core Cloud, and Infrastructure—designed for production AI workloads. The platform includes GPU infrastructure (NVIDIA H100/H200/Blackwell, AMD Instinct families), an inference stack with over 70 models and an Inference Router, and managed services like Droplets, Managed Kubernetes, Managed Databases, storage, and networking. DigitalOcean positions the platform for developers, startups, SMBs, and teams running large-scale inference and agent workloads, emphasizing performance, consistent latency, and economics that improve as customers scale.

Claim this listing for $29Key Features
Managed Agents
Production agents that run on the same stack as data, inference, and infrastructure to avoid cross-vendor hops and egress fees.
Inference Engine
Serve over 70 open-weighted and frontier models on a single endpoint with serverless, dedicated, or batch inference and an Inference Router to optimize calls.
Owned Silicon & Fabric
DigitalOcean manages its own silicon and high-performance fabric (400G RoCE) to improve unit economics and performance as customers scale.
Core Cloud Services
Standard cloud primitives including Droplets (CPU & GPU), Managed Kubernetes, App Platform, Functions, Load Balancers, and storage options.
Data & Learning
Persistent memory and continuous learning features, open integrations for retrieval and embedding (pgvector, Qdrant, LlamaIndex, Chroma, etc.).
Infrastructure Options
Multiple GPU families (NVIDIA, AMD), bare metal GPUs, air- and liquid-cooled data centers across global regions, and open monitoring integrations.
Open integrations & Model Library
Support for open-source integrations and models (DeepSeek, Qwen, vLLM) and the ability to bring your own models.

Use Cases
High-volume inference
Run large-scale inference workloads with serverless, dedicated, or batch inference and model routing to optimize cost and performance.
Real-time and production agents
Deploy production agents that maintain context and operate on the same stack as data and inference to reduce latency and complexity.
AI training and fine-tuning
Leverage GPU droplets, bare metal, and managed infrastructure to train, fine-tune, and serve models using supported open model tooling.
Web & App hosting for developers
Use Droplets, App Platform, Managed Kubernetes, and managed databases to host web apps, APIs, and backend services.
Startups and SMBs scaling
Economic advantages and simplified billing/operations to help startups and SMBs scale AI and developer workloads.
Healthcare and regulated agents
Examples on the page highlight healthcare agents (Hippocratic AI) running with lower end-to-end latency for patient interactions.
